[xiph-commits] r8526 - in trunk/oggdsf/src/lib/core: directshow/dsfOggDemux ogg/libOOOggSeek

illiminable at motherfish-iii.xiph.org illiminable at motherfish-iii.xiph.org
Wed Dec 22 21:36:27 PST 2004


Author: illiminable
Date: 2004-12-22 21:36:26 -0800 (Wed, 22 Dec 2004)
New Revision: 8526

Modified:
   trunk/oggdsf/src/lib/core/directshow/dsfOggDemux/OggDemuxSourceFilter.cpp
   trunk/oggdsf/src/lib/core/ogg/libOOOggSeek/AutoOggSeekTable.cpp
   trunk/oggdsf/src/lib/core/ogg/libOOOggSeek/OggSeekTable.cpp
   trunk/oggdsf/src/lib/core/ogg/libOOOggSeek/OggSeekTable.h
Log:
&* Unused seek function removed


Modified: trunk/oggdsf/src/lib/core/directshow/dsfOggDemux/OggDemuxSourceFilter.cpp
===================================================================
--- trunk/oggdsf/src/lib/core/directshow/dsfOggDemux/OggDemuxSourceFilter.cpp	2004-12-23 04:28:16 UTC (rev 8525)
+++ trunk/oggdsf/src/lib/core/directshow/dsfOggDemux/OggDemuxSourceFilter.cpp	2004-12-23 05:36:26 UTC (rev 8526)
@@ -115,7 +115,7 @@
 	mDemuxLock = new CCritSec;
 	mStreamLock = new CCritSec;
 	mStreamMapper = new OggStreamMapper(this);
-	debugLog.open("d:\\zen\\logs\\sourcelog.log", ios_base::out);
+	debugLog.open("g:\\logs\\sourcelog.log", ios_base::out);
 	//debugLog<<"Test..."<<endl;
 	//debugLog.seekp(0, ios_base::end);
 	//debugLog<<"Test2..."<<endl;

Modified: trunk/oggdsf/src/lib/core/ogg/libOOOggSeek/AutoOggSeekTable.cpp
===================================================================
--- trunk/oggdsf/src/lib/core/ogg/libOOOggSeek/AutoOggSeekTable.cpp	2004-12-23 04:28:16 UTC (rev 8525)
+++ trunk/oggdsf/src/lib/core/ogg/libOOOggSeek/AutoOggSeekTable.cpp	2004-12-23 05:36:26 UTC (rev 8526)
@@ -159,6 +159,7 @@
 			LOOG_INT64 locTimePerBlock = iLE_Math::CharArrToInt64(inOggPage->getPacket(0)->packetData() + 17);
 			LOOG_INT64 locSamplesPerBlock = iLE_Math::CharArrToInt64(inOggPage->getPacket(0)->packetData() + 25);
 
+			//TODO::: The division is the wrong way round !!
 			mSampleRate = (unsigned long) ( (10000000 / locTimePerBlock) * locSamplesPerBlock );
 			mFoundStreamInfo = true;
 			mSerialNoToTrack = inOggPage->header()->StreamSerialNo();

Modified: trunk/oggdsf/src/lib/core/ogg/libOOOggSeek/OggSeekTable.cpp
===================================================================
--- trunk/oggdsf/src/lib/core/ogg/libOOOggSeek/OggSeekTable.cpp	2004-12-23 04:28:16 UTC (rev 8525)
+++ trunk/oggdsf/src/lib/core/ogg/libOOOggSeek/OggSeekTable.cpp	2004-12-23 05:36:26 UTC (rev 8526)
@@ -57,11 +57,11 @@
 
 }
 
-LOOG_INT64 OggSeekTable::getRealStartPos() {
-	
-	return mRealStartPos;
-
-}
+//LOOG_INT64 OggSeekTable::getRealStartPos() {
+//	
+//	return mRealStartPos;
+//
+//}
 OggSeekTable::tSeekPair OggSeekTable::getStartPos(LOOG_INT64 inTime) {
 	 return *(--(mSeekMap.upper_bound(inTime)));
 	 //mRealStartPos = locValue.first;

Modified: trunk/oggdsf/src/lib/core/ogg/libOOOggSeek/OggSeekTable.h
===================================================================
--- trunk/oggdsf/src/lib/core/ogg/libOOOggSeek/OggSeekTable.h	2004-12-23 04:28:16 UTC (rev 8525)
+++ trunk/oggdsf/src/lib/core/ogg/libOOOggSeek/OggSeekTable.h	2004-12-23 05:36:26 UTC (rev 8526)
@@ -49,7 +49,7 @@
 
 	bool addSeekPoint(LOOG_INT64 inTime, unsigned long mStartPos);
 	tSeekPair getStartPos(LOOG_INT64 inTime);
-	LOOG_INT64 getRealStartPos();
+	//LOOG_INT64 getRealStartPos();
 
 	bool enabled();
     



More information about the commits mailing list